write the equation of the circle
The circle with center C(-2,5) and containing the point P(-2, -1)

Answer:

(x+2) ^2 + (y-5)^2 = 36

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ation of a circle can be written as

(x-h) ^2 + (y-k)^2 = r^2  where (h,k) is the center and r is the radius

The radius would be from 5 to -1 = 6 units

(x--2) ^2 + (y-5)^2 = 6^2

(x+2) ^2 + (y-5)^2 = 36
